Ozempic's Mechanism of Action
Ozempic works by simulating the effects of the GLP-1 hormone, which plays an essential role in glucose metabolism. This mechanism assists clients by:
- Stimulating Insulin Secretion: When blood sugar level levels are high, Ozempic improves insulin secretion from the pancreas.
- Suppressing Glucagon Release: It prevents glucagon release, which is accountable for increasing blood sugar levels.
- Slowing Gastric Emptying: This causes reduced appetite and assists clients feel full for longer durations.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. How does Ozempic differ from other diabetes medications?

2. Exist any specific negative effects connected with Ozempic?
Typical adverse effects consist of n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, and abdominal discomfort. A lot of adverse effects are mild to moderate however require tracking.

4. Can Ozempic be used by people without diabetes?
While Ozempic is mainly prescribed for type 2 diabetes management, it has actually been utilized off-label for weight loss in non-diabetic individuals. Consultation with a doctor is important in such cases.
